What appearance characteristics define bagworms?

Explanation:
The defining characteristic of bagworms is their tough protective bags made of silk, which they construct as a form of camouflage and protection from predators. These bags are often decorated with bits of plant material such as leaves and twigs, enabling the larvae to blend seamlessly into their environment. This adaptation not only shields them from potential threats but also allows them to remain relatively unnoticed while they feed on foliage.
